OZZY OSBOURNE Planning \'Black Christmas\' Album, TV Special
 According to an article in the new issue of Rolling Stone magazine (Issue 1104 - May 13, 2010), Ozzy Osbourne will release a Christmas album, "Black Christmas", late next year, accompanied by a TV special. Ozzy's wife and manager insisted with a laugh that she'd discussed the idea with him, but "he's trying to forget that it actually exists." The article also reveals that Ozzy will release deluxe 30th-anniversary editions of his first two solo albums — "Blizzard Of Ozz" (1980) and "Diary Of A Madman" (1981) — with their original drum and bass tracks restored (unlike the 2002 reissues of these albums, which saw the replacement of the original bass and drum tracks by Osbourne's then-drummer Mike Bordin and -bassist Robert Trujillo).
Regarding the sound of his new solo album, "Scream", Ozzy told Rolling Stone, You can stay in the Eighties or move on. It's a very heavy record. It's a bit of my SABBATH days. It's a bit of my solo days. It's a bit of the modern day."
The new album and tour will introduce Greek guitarist Gus G. (FIREWIND, DREAM EVIL, ARCH ENEMY). Ozzy parted ways last year with axeman Zakk Wylde, who has played on every Ozzy album and almost every tour since 1988.
Gus played over nearly finished tracks rather than collaborating on songwriting as Wylde did. "It's a fine line, actually, between thinking of the ghosts of past [Ozzy] guitar players and basically not caring at all," said Gus. "I just tried to be myself and have respect for Ozzy's legacy as an artist."
Meanwhile, Ozzy has sold the film rights to his best-selling memoir, "I Am Ozzy". "It has to be a brand new talent playing Ozzy," said Sharon, "because if you go the Val Kilmer/'Doors' way, it becomes too Hollywood."
Ozzy told Rolling Stone he was excited to hit the road and was already thinking about potential set lists. "I've got such a fucking body of work to choose from now," he said. I'd like to do some different SABBATH songs, and some different Ozzy songs." Also under consideration are full performances of the "Blizzard" and "Diary" albums as a way to celebrate their 30th anniversary.

Former HELLOWEEN Singer Returns To Live Stage For First Time In 17 Years
 On Saturday, June 5, former HELLOWEEN singer Michael Kiske returned to the live stage for the first time in 17 years with his new band UNISONIC — also featuring Dennis Ward (bass) and Kosta Zafiriou (drums) of Germany's PINK CREAM 69 and Swiss guitarist Mandy Meyer (who has previously played with ASIA, GOTTHARD and KROKUS) — for a headlining performance at Live Music Hall in Mörlenbach, Germany.

DOWN \'N OUTZ: \'England Rocks\' Video Released
 "England Rocks", the new video from DOWN 'N OUTZ — a project fronted by DEF LEPPARD's Joe Elliott, backed by THE QUIREBOYS and playing rare tracks connected only by MOTT THE HOOPLE — can be viewed at this location. The clip features cameo appearances by Alice Cooper, Brian May and Ian Hunter, among others.
In other news, DOWN 'N OUTZ will play a special club show at the Borderline in London, England on July 22. Tickets, which only cost 10 pounds, are extremely limited and can be purchased at Ticketweb.
Sometimes the most interesting of projects arise from the most unusual of circumstances.
Joe Elliott takes up the story: "When MOTT THE HOOPLE announced they were reforming for a week's worth of shows at the Hammersmith Odeon, I was asked that I participate in some capacity. They've always been my favorite band and it's nice to see the rest of the rock world finally catch up and give them their due.
"But, what was I to do? It was suggested to me that THE QUIREBOYS would be up for offering their services. This was perfect! A fan since their first album, I loved the idea of working with a band as enthusiastic to do this as I was.
"I decided that the thing to do was play some songs that like minded people thought they would never hear live again, if ever, songs by spin-offs of MOTT THE HOOPLE — songs by Mott, Ian Hunter and BRITISH LIONS. Songs that are close to my heart, songs that I've played every week for the best part of 35 years on record, cassette, CD, iPod and now live."
The DOWN 'N OUTZ supported MOTT THE HOOPLE at one of their legendary 2009 reformation shows at Hammersmith Odeon. In addition to Joe Elliott (vocals, guitar, keyboards), the band featured THE QUIREBOYS' Paul Guerin (guitar), Guy Griffin (guitar), Keith Weir (keyboards) and Phil Martini (drums) and finally bassist Ronnie Garrity (RAW GLORY). Following a rapturous reception, the one-night project took on a life and energy of its own and an album project was born. DOWN 'N OUTZ then set about recording an album's worth of material. Entitled "My Re Generation", the CD was produced by Joe Elliott, with co-production by Ronan McHugh, and was recorded at Elliott's own studio Joe's Garage and Moor Hall studio in Bedfordshire.

HEIDEVOLK, FOLKCORN Members Featured On MONDVOLLAND Debut
 This week sees the release of d’Olde Roop, the debut full-length album from blackened folk metallers MONDVOLLAND, on the Netherlands based Apollon Records label. The subject matter of the nine-track album, whose title means The Old Call in the Eastern Dutch dialect, deals with two distinct historical periods in the Hamaland, the central eastern region of Gelderland, which is where the band originates. Drawing inspiration from local stories and myths, the first period covers the early Middle Ages, when much of the local written folklore was destroyed by the Frankish kings who had, by this time, converted to Christianity. The second period covers the time when the area had been Christianised for centuries, but the folklore was still very much heathen in nature, and many popular beliefs and customs, which were ingrained within the subconscious psyche of the population, were considered to be satanic by the Church.
Guest musicians on d’Olde Roop include Laurens van der Zee from the Dutch folk legends FOLKCORN, who played four different kinds of flute, and Irma Vos, live member of HEIDEVOLK, on violin. Artwork is by Awik Balaian, an Armenian artist living in the Netherlands; whose work the band felt complimented not only the music, but also the concept behind the album.

Mondvollandwas formed in 2005 by Martijn (clean vocals, guitars) and Mickeal (screams, bass, guitars), and started life by alternating covers from established black metal bands with original material written by the two founders. It had always been Martijn’s intent to provide a place for the local traditional folk music within metal, because, as he explains “we felt that the so-called 'pagan/folk metal’ had became too one-sided and mediocre. Pseudo-bombastic keyboards and self-proclaimed, stereotypical, Vikings from all over the world was not something that interested us. We wanted to combine the music we created with lyrics about local sagas, myths and history. We wanted to breathe life into the old soul of the Lowlands.
The duo was later joined by Harold on guitars and Patrick on drums, and it was this line up that recorded d’Olde Roop. Patrick recently quit the band and has been replaced by KAMPFAR drummer Ask.  | 0 |  |

KING\'S X Frontman To Guest On HYDROGYN Album
 Just over two decades have passed since the release of 1988's "So Far, So Good... So What!", MEGADETH's third opus. This was axeman Jeff Young's sole outing with the thrash collective and although the man kept busy by such endeavors as teaming with Brazilian phenom Badi Assad and a solo album (2010's "Equilibrium"), the metal world hasn't heard from him in quite awhile — until now. In January 2010, Young joined Ashland, Kentucky based hard-rock/metal group HYDROGYN, which now consists of Julie Westlake (vocals), Jeff Westlake (guitars), Jeff Young (guitars), Joe Migz (drums), and none other than ex-MEGADETH/BLACK LABEL SOCIETY/WHITE LION bassist James Lomenzo.
In recent weeks, rumors began to surface from within the HYDROGYN camp, rumors that suggested a "special" guest vocalist would perform on one track on HYDROGYN's forthcoming full length release, "Judgment". Curious, Ultimate-Guitar.com's Robert Gray telephoned Young to learn more. Luckily, the veteran was forthcoming with the details.
"We are honored and privileged to announce that none other than Mr. Doug Pinnick — the man, the myth, the legend from the esteemed band KING'S X — has contributed bass and vocals for a song on 'Judgment' called 'Big Star'," Young said.
Naturally, that leads to the following question: How did Doug Pinnick come to contribute bass and vocals to a HYDROGYN tune? The answer arrives in the form of a mutual friend…
"We're all huge fans of KING'S X, particularly Jeff Westlake and myself," Young explained. "And we're all friends with Michael Wagener, who produced the last two KING'S X albums (2005's 'Ogre Tones' and 2008's 'XV'). Michael connected us with Doug and he was definitely down for it. We sent him the basic track right away, and he loved 'Big Star'. Initially, we only asked him to contribute vocals, but the more I thought about it... Remember, James Lomenzo is playing on every track on 'Judgment'. I went back to James and said, 'We should probably have Doug play bass on this, which will make the whole thing a little bit of a bigger guest spot.' Also a major KING'S X fan, J-Lo was all about that. I asked Doug, and he was totally down for contributing the bass part. He laid his part down and it just sits in the track so well. His groove is amazing and it just really helped to lift 'Big Star' to exactly where it needs to be.""
Young kindly offers a musical description of "Big Star" and information regarding its lyrical content, content that many a budding musician can empathize with.
"So much of 'Judgment' is aggressive and progressively oriented… there's lots of guitar licks, drum stuff here, and bass stuff there, with the vocals going every which way. With that in mind, we decided to do a track that was more straight-ahead — maybe if you think of uptempo AC/DC or THE CULT's 'Electric' (1987)-era stuff meets KING'S X. That's the general vibe of 'Big Star' — which is actually a vocal duet. Mr. Doug comes in on selected trade-off lines with Julie, especially in the chorus and the bridge and over the end.
"The song is basically a tale of the difficulties of becoming a professional musician. Actually, it's more difficult now than it's ever been. It's about that long quest; for some it happens, and for others it never happens.
"There's a line in the song that actually references Fuse TV; I don't know if you're aware of this channel, but it's basically the only true music video channel left in America. Actually, the original line referenced MTV and I had to remind Julie that they don't play music videos anymore. (laughs) So, we changed that recurring line to reference Fuse TV. The ever-hot Mistress Juliya VJs on that channel and is one of the hostesses."
With such a capable, weighty vocalist as Doug Pinnick, many possible avenues can be potentially explored. However, which avenue did Pinnick choose to explore on this specific outing?
"It's classic Doug," Young said. "We told him we wanted his trademark vocal stylings but his vocals are actually a little punchier. He actually roughed it up a little bit here and there, so it's the best of Doug Pinnick with a little tougher attitude. He does some nice little harmonies around Julie and their voices blend very well. There's this two-part harmony he threw in the bridge where we didn't even tell him to sing a line but he added it in there just for fun and it came out really great. It's kind of that bluesy, real simple two-part 'BEATLES-type' harmony. He and Julie also throw down a wailing sustained scream over the end, kind of reminiscent of his ad-libs in 'Over My Head' (from 1989's 'Gretchen Goes to Nebraska')."
"Big Star", featuring KING'S X vocalist Doug Pinnick, will be one of several compositions that'll entice listeners to purchase the forthcoming "Judgment". In Jeff Young's own words, "Judgment" is actually "very close to being done. We've actually got four songs mixed, and there's a fifth song that we're adding guitars on today to replace some distorted guitars that were fighting the track," he said. "That one's pretty much mixed as well. We got a sixth track almost mixed too, so we've mixed over half of the album. Jeff Westlake has one rhythm guitar track to lay down, and I've got two rhythm guitar tracks and two guitar solos to lay down. Everything else is recorded, so it's just a matter of mixing the last four songs."
HYDROGYN's "Judgment" will be available to purchase from physical and online retailers in the fall of 2010, as well as digital outlets like iTunes.  | 0 |  |

SLASH Says New VELVET REVOLVER Material Is \'A Lot Heavier\'
 Legendary guitarist Slash tells MTV News that despite the fact that VELVET REVOLVER has been mostly quiet for the last two years, the band fully intends to push forward.
"As soon as we got off the road from the last tour and parted ways with [singer] Scott [Weiland], we got together and wrote half a dozen really great, sort of heavy metal pieces of music," Slash tells MTV News. "It's a lot heavier than what VELVET REVOLVER has put out, so I'm dying to put out the quintessential VELVET REVOLVER record."
Slash said the new material better matches the group's original intentions. "When Duff [McKagan, bass] and Matt [Sorum, drums] and I first got together, we wrote a ton of material that never saw the light of day, and that was all very heavy," Slash explained.
"It's definitely our natural way of doing things. But when we started working with Scott, we started to lighten things up a lot, and we progressively got lighter. As much as I love the two records we did do, one of the things that was progressively more and more frustrating was the direction the band took."

ROBERT PLANT Premieres New Album In London
 According to Billboard.biz, LED ZEPPELIN frontman Robert Plant unveiled his new album project, BAND OF JOY, in London on Tuesday (June 1).
BAND OF JOY takes its name from the blues band that Plant fronted before he joined LED ZEPPELIN, although Plant is the sole original member to participate in this new incarnation.
Universal is set to drop the 12-track record internationally September 13. Its U.S. release will be handled by Rounder, according to a statement on the artist's web site.
Commenting on the record, which was met with an enthusiastic reception from all present, Plant revealed that he recorded "24 songs in 15 days" for the record, adding, "The enthusiasm and rebirth of everybody involved was fucking phenomenal. It stretched us all."
